The situations with those other teams who let legendary QBs go just aren't the same. Brady is Top 2 in MVP voting in the league and hasn't had a significant injury in 9 years. His team are the defending champs and currently the #1 seed in the conference. Meanwhile Garoppolo did suffer a serious injury within his last 5 games, nevermind years. If you let the league MVP walk while you're in Super Bowl contention so you could play a younger, unproven player and he gets injured, you'd look like the biggest fools in the history of the league.

They don't talk about the salary cap. Jimmy Garoppolo is a free agent after this season, and the Patriots don't want to pay the money that he can earn on the open market. (The 49ers might not even be able to sign him, if the bidding gets too high.) If the Pats find somebody young this offseason, and help him develop for the next couple of years, the timing might be right for him to take over upon Brady's retirement.
